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Gray-bellied Squirrel | Red-shanked Bumblebee |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Hymenoptera (Ants, Bees & Wasps) |
| Family | Sciuridae (Squirrels) | Apidae (Bees) |
| Genus | Callosciurus | Bombus |
| Species | Callosciurus caniceps | Bombus ruderarius |
